October 20th, 2008

Маяки

1.База данных. Словесное описание. Картинки интерфейса. Скучное.

Необходимо изготовить отдельную программу (или) настроить среду, в которой можно будет производить следующие действия.


1.В зависимости от точки входа, информация структурируется и отображается в соответствии с выбранной задачей.
Точки входа, задачи, следующие:
Клиент, Товар/Склад, Сделка, Производство, Доставка, Бухгалтерия, Сырьё_Материалы_Инструмент, Технология_Оборудование, Субподрядчик, Аналог

Каждое из списка выше - объект.
Каждый объект имеет предикаты (свойства).
Один объект может быть предикатом другого.
Какой-то предикат может быть общим для разных объектов.


2.Типичная последовательность действий с программой.
Collapse )
В следующей части я подробнее опишу объекты и предикаты (задачи и их свойства)
Маяки

2.База данных. Объекты и предикаты. Скучное.

Или что то же самое, "Задачи" и их свойства. Или ещё - точки входа.

Термин "Задачи" кажется мне наиболее приемлемым, так как хорошо привязан к логике работы юзера. Всего я задач насчитал пока девять.
Перечисляю задачи и их свойства в том виде, как они есть сейчас. Цифрами отмечены свойства, которых может быть несколько.
Надо помнить, что в некоторых случаях свойства сами образуют структуру (несколько свойств "прячутся" под одно). То есть структура у нас получается многомерная. Ну и ещё неплохо помнить, что типы данных могут быть разные.

Collapse )